Homemade Hamburger Helper Recipe

An easy one-pot cheesy beef and macaroni comfort food that’s inexpensive and ready in about 30 minutes. This homemade version features ground beef, macaroni, and a flavorful cheesy cheddar sauce as a homemade alternative to boxed Hamburger Helper.

Ingredients

  • 1 pound lean ground beef
  • 1/2 medium onion, chopped
  • 2 heaping tablespoons tomato paste
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on chili powder
  • 3 cups beef broth
  • 1 cup uncooked elbow macaroni
  • 2 cups freshly grated cheddar cheese
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Add the beef and onions to a soup pot. Cook over medium-high heat until the beef has browned (about 7-10 minutes), breaking the meat up with your spoon as you go along. If there's a lot of excess fat, spoon most of it out.
  2. Stir in the tomato paste, garlic powder, and chili powder.
  3. Add the beef broth and bring the mixture to a boil.
  4. Stir in the uncooked macaroni and cook until tender, stirring occasionally.
  5. Remove from heat and stir in the cheddar cheese until melted. Season with salt and pepper to taste.

Notes

This is a versatile one-pot meal perfect for using up leftover ground beef. You can substitute ground turkey or chicken for the beef. Any small bite-sized pasta like small shells or elbow macaroni works well.
